Phantom traction control and a lease term of diminished fun. :(

I leased my 2019 M550 in late-December of 2018, and always felt like the car had some sort of delay/issue anytime I would hold it in a low gear then give it full throttle, such as M1 @ 15 mph, M2 @ 40 mph, etc. Even when I got the Dinan Elite v2 installed, I still felt delays when I would hold in a low gear then give it full throttle. Was a bit underwhelming when I would let my friends drive the car and just felt that it was not as fast as it should have been with those exact variables.

A few weeks ago I held the car in 1st at around 20 mph and when I gave it full throttle, I felt the delay but this time noticed that the TC light went on - something that never really happened in the 2+ years of the lease. A light bulb went on in my head, and I completely disabled TC. I went on a quiet street, put the car in M1 @ 15 mph, and gave it full throttle and the car accelerated like I expected a 500+ HP sedan to do.

So this whole time, even though the traction control light was not going on, the traction control was kicking in, which is why the car felt slow. With 3 months left on my lease, I now finally feel the true power of the car - even kickdowns into 2nd gear at 40 mph pull a lot harder.
